Sistem operasi dan aplikasi dari suatu komputer disebut dengan istilah perangkat lunak. Pernahkah Anda berpikir bagaimana sebuah komputer bisa menjalankan berbagai program, dari yang sederhana seperti kalkulator hingga yang kompleks seperti game 3D? Rahasianya terletak pada perangkat lunak, sebuah kombinasi sistem operasi yang mengatur segalanya dan aplikasi yang menjalankan tugas-tugas spesifik. Mari kita telusuri lebih dalam dunia perangkat lunak yang tak terlihat namun sangat penting ini!
Perangkat lunak mencakup dua komponen utama: sistem operasi (OS) dan aplikasi. Sistem operasi adalah fondasi, ia mengelola sumber daya komputer seperti memori, prosesor, dan perangkat keras lainnya. Aplikasi, di sisi lain, adalah program yang kita gunakan untuk melakukan tugas-tugas tertentu, seperti mengolah dokumen, mengedit gambar, atau menjelajahi internet. Keduanya bekerja sama secara harmonis untuk memberikan pengalaman komputasi yang kita kenal.
Sistem Operasi dan Aplikasi Komputer
Sistem operasi dan aplikasi merupakan dua komponen penting yang bekerja sama untuk menjalankan fungsi komputer. Pemahaman yang baik tentang keduanya sangat krusial untuk memaksimalkan penggunaan perangkat komputer kita. Artikel ini akan membahas pengertian, interaksi, jenis-jenis, dan istilah-istilah yang terkait dengan sistem operasi dan aplikasi komputer.
Pengertian Sistem Operasi dan Aplikasi
Sistem operasi (OS) adalah perangkat lunak sistem yang bertindak sebagai perantara antara pengguna dan perangkat keras komputer. Ia mengelola dan mengontrol semua perangkat keras dan sumber daya lainnya. Aplikasi, di sisi lain, adalah program perangkat lunak yang dirancang untuk melakukan tugas-tugas spesifik yang dibutuhkan pengguna, seperti pengolah kata, game, atau browser web. Perbedaan utama terletak pada fungsi; sistem operasi mengelola, sementara aplikasi menjalankan tugas.
Contoh sistem operasi umum termasuk Windows, macOS, Linux, dan Android. Contoh aplikasi umum meliputi Microsoft Word (pengolah kata), Microsoft Excel (spreadsheet), Google Chrome (browser web), dan Minecraft (game).
Fitur | Sistem Operasi Berbasis Baris Perintah | Sistem Operasi Berbasis GUI |
---|---|---|
Antarmuka Pengguna | Teks berbasis perintah | Grafis, ikon, dan pointer mouse |
Kemudahan Penggunaan | Membutuhkan pengetahuan perintah khusus | Lebih intuitif dan mudah dipelajari |
Efisiensi | Biasanya lebih efisien dalam hal penggunaan sumber daya | Lebih ramah pengguna, tetapi bisa lebih boros sumber daya |
Fungsi utama sistem operasi meliputi manajemen proses, manajemen memori, manajemen file sistem, manajemen perangkat keras (I/O), dan keamanan sistem. Komponen penting yang membentuk sistem operasi termasuk kernel, sistem file, driver perangkat keras, dan shell (atau antarmuka pengguna).
Interaksi Sistem Operasi dan Aplikasi
Sistem operasi berinteraksi dengan aplikasi dengan menyediakan layanan dan sumber daya yang dibutuhkan aplikasi untuk berjalan. Aplikasi meminta sumber daya melalui sistem operasi, dan sistem operasi mengalokasikan dan mengelola sumber daya tersebut. Proses ini memastikan bahwa aplikasi dapat mengakses perangkat keras dan sumber daya sistem lainnya dengan aman dan efisien.
Ilustrasi proses aplikasi mengakses sumber daya sistem: Sebuah aplikasi pengolah kata, misalnya, meminta ruang memori dari sistem operasi untuk menyimpan dokumen. Sistem operasi kemudian mengalokasikan ruang memori yang dibutuhkan, dan aplikasi dapat mulai menulis dan menyimpan data ke dalam memori tersebut. Ketika aplikasi selesai, sistem operasi melepaskan ruang memori tersebut.
Driver perangkat keras bertindak sebagai penerjemah antara aplikasi dan perangkat keras. Aplikasi berkomunikasi dengan driver, dan driver berinteraksi langsung dengan perangkat keras. Misalnya, aplikasi printer berkomunikasi dengan driver printer, yang kemudian mengirimkan data ke printer fisik.
Manajemen memori oleh sistem operasi melibatkan alokasi, dealokasi, dan perlindungan memori. Sistem operasi memastikan bahwa setiap aplikasi memiliki ruang memori yang cukup dan tidak mengganggu aplikasi lain. Teknik-teknik seperti paging dan swapping digunakan untuk mengelola memori secara efisien.
Contoh aplikasi menggunakan API sistem operasi: Aplikasi cuaca mungkin menggunakan API sistem operasi untuk mengakses informasi tanggal dan waktu, atau API lokasi untuk menentukan lokasi pengguna. API menyediakan fungsi standar yang dapat digunakan oleh aplikasi untuk berinteraksi dengan sistem operasi.
Jenis-jenis Sistem Operasi dan Aplikasi, Sistem operasi dan aplikasi dari suatu komputer disebut dengan istilah
Sistem operasi diklasifikasikan berdasarkan berbagai kriteria, termasuk arsitektur. Sistem operasi single-user hanya dapat digunakan oleh satu pengguna pada satu waktu, sedangkan sistem operasi multi-user memungkinkan banyak pengguna untuk mengakses sistem secara bersamaan. Sistem operasi real-time dirancang untuk merespon kejadian dengan sangat cepat, seringkali digunakan dalam sistem kontrol industri.
Aplikasi dikategorikan berdasarkan fungsinya. Contohnya termasuk pengolah kata (Microsoft Word, Google Docs), spreadsheet (Microsoft Excel, Google Sheets), game (Minecraft, Fortnite), dan browser web (Google Chrome, Mozilla Firefox).
Sistem Operasi | Jenis | Kelebihan | Kekurangan |
---|---|---|---|
Windows | Multi-user, GUI | Kompatibilitas perangkat lunak yang luas, antarmuka pengguna yang ramah | Bisa boros sumber daya, rentan terhadap malware |
macOS | Single-user, GUI | Antarmuka pengguna yang elegan, keamanan yang baik | Kompatibilitas perangkat lunak yang lebih terbatas |
Linux | Multi-user, berbasis baris perintah dan GUI | Sumber terbuka, fleksibel, dan aman | Kurang ramah pengguna bagi pemula |
Aplikasi desktop dirancang untuk digunakan pada komputer desktop atau laptop, sementara aplikasi mobile dirancang untuk digunakan pada perangkat mobile seperti smartphone dan tablet. Perbedaan utama terletak pada antarmuka pengguna, fungsionalitas, dan cara distribusinya.
Berikut ilustrasi deskriptif bagan alir proses booting sistem operasi: Proses dimulai dengan POST (Power-On Self Test), kemudian BIOS (Basic Input/Output System) memuat bootloader. Bootloader kemudian memuat sistem operasi ke dalam memori, dan sistem operasi memulai proses inisiasi dan menjalankan layanan sistem.
Istilah untuk Sistem Operasi dan Aplikasi Komputer
Istilah umum untuk menyebut kombinasi sistem operasi dan aplikasi pada sebuah komputer adalah “platform” atau “lingkungan sistem”. Istilah ini merujuk pada keseluruhan sistem yang digunakan untuk menjalankan aplikasi.
Sistem operasi dan aplikasi yang menjalankan komputer, itu lho yang bikin kita bisa ngetik, main game, atau browsing! Nah, ngomongin komputer, ternyata harga perangkat kerasnya juga berpengaruh banget, liat aja di harga komputer yang beragam itu. Soalnya, seberapa canggih sistem operasi dan aplikasi yang bisa dijalankan, tergantung juga dari spesifikasi komputernya.
Jadi, pemilihan sistem operasi dan aplikasi itu erat kaitannya dengan performa dan harga komputer yang kita beli.
Contoh penggunaan: “Aplikasi ini hanya kompatibel dengan platform Windows.” atau “Lingkungan sistem ini membutuhkan spesifikasi hardware yang tinggi.”
Konteks penggunaan istilah ini bervariasi, tetapi umumnya merujuk pada keseluruhan sistem yang menjalankan aplikasi. Dalam konteks pengembangan perangkat lunak, platform merujuk pada sistem operasi dan arsitektur yang ditargetkan.
Penggunaan istilah platform atau lingkungan sistem dalam konteks keamanan sangat penting. Menentukan platform yang tepat dan menjaga keamanannya adalah kunci untuk mencegah serangan malware dan melindungi data. Perlu mempertimbangkan keamanan pada sistem operasi dan aplikasi yang digunakan.
Beberapa istilah yang serupa tetapi memiliki arti sedikit berbeda termasuk “stack teknologi”, yang merujuk pada kumpulan teknologi yang digunakan untuk membangun dan menjalankan aplikasi, dan “ekosistem”, yang merujuk pada komunitas pengguna, pengembang, dan teknologi yang terkait dengan platform tertentu.
Ringkasan Akhir: Sistem Operasi Dan Aplikasi Dari Suatu Komputer Disebut Dengan Istilah
Memahami perbedaan dan interaksi antara sistem operasi dan aplikasi sangat penting dalam dunia komputasi. Dari sistem operasi yang sederhana hingga yang kompleks, dan dari aplikasi yang ringkas hingga yang canggih, semuanya bekerja bersama untuk memungkinkan kita berinteraksi dengan teknologi digital. Dengan pengetahuan dasar ini, kita dapat lebih menghargai kompleksitas dan kekuatan perangkat lunak yang mendukung kehidupan digital kita sehari-hari.
Semoga penjelasan ini memberikan pemahaman yang lebih baik tentang bagaimana perangkat lunak membentuk dunia teknologi modern!
Daftar Pertanyaan Populer
Apa perbedaan utama antara sistem operasi dan aplikasi?
Ngomongin sistem operasi dan aplikasi komputer, kita sering menyebutnya sebagai perangkat lunak, ya kan? Eh, ngomong-ngomong soal komputer, tau gak sih siapa penemu yang mendapatkan julukan bapak komputer adalah ? Sejarahnya seru banget! Nah, balik lagi ke perangkat lunak, perangkat lunak inilah yang bikin komputer bisa menjalankan berbagai tugas, mulai dari ngetik sampai main game.
Jadi, sistem operasi dan aplikasi itu ibarat jiwa dan raga komputer deh, gak bisa dipisahkan!
Sistem operasi mengelola perangkat keras dan menyediakan platform bagi aplikasi untuk berjalan. Aplikasi menjalankan tugas-tugas spesifik yang diinginkan pengguna.
Bisakah sebuah komputer berfungsi tanpa sistem operasi?
Tidak. Sistem operasi adalah kebutuhan dasar untuk menjalankan aplikasi dan mengelola perangkat keras.
Apa contoh aplikasi yang terintegrasi dengan sistem operasi?
Contohnya adalah pengelola file (seperti File Explorer di Windows), yang merupakan aplikasi bawaan dan terintegrasi dengan sistem operasi.
Bagaimana cara memilih sistem operasi yang tepat?
Pertimbangkan kebutuhan Anda, seperti jenis aplikasi yang ingin Anda jalankan dan tingkat kustomisasi yang diinginkan.